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 3 VOCIA LIFE SAFETY INTERFACE 16 (LSI-16) The LSI-16 is a networked device that serves as an interface between a Vocia system and emergency or re alarm systems. The LSI-16 may accept up to three sources of power: main power is from an external, standards compliant, battery backed 24V DC source but the LSI-16 can also utilize Power over Ethernet (PoE) delivered via either of its two network ports.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 6 LSI-16 REAR PANEL Device ID The rotary ID switches are located on the back of the LSI-16 and give the unit a unique Device ID. The switches are in hexadecimal format. Note that only one LSI-16 may be installed per Vocia world and this should (a unique device ID should be chosen for the unit). To assign a Device ID of hex 07, turn the LSB switch to 7 and leave the MSB switch on 0. To create an ID of hex B7, turn the LSB switch to 7 and turn the MSB switch to B.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 7 LSI-16 REAR PANEL This connection carries control data and power over a single Ethernet cable. The maximum distance between any unit and an Ethernet switch is 328 feet (100 meters) when using copper cabling. Additional Ethernet switches and/or ber-optic cable can be used to further extend distances between units on a network. Note: A managed Ethernet switch is required for redundant network wiring (spanning-tree conguration or similar).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 9 LSI-16 REAR PANEL System Test A system test can be initiated by simultaneously connecting monitored outputs 1 and 2 to ground (see connection diagram). A system test runs a diagnostic test, part of which illuminates each LED in turn and momentarily activates the sounder.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 11 LSI-16 REAR PANEL Option Slot The option slot allows for additional modules if required by the system design. A typical option module in this slot may provide eight additional general purpose logic inputs, plus eight general purpose logic outputs. System Fault Relay Connection This relay is activated when the LSI-16 is fully operational. It may be used for informing external devices about the LSI-16’s operating conditions or sounding an alarm that indicates the LSI-16 is not functioning reliably. Biamp VOCIA LSI-16, 12 LSI-16 INSTALLATION Installation The LSI-16 requires one 1.75 inches (44.45mm) high and 19 inches (483mm) wide rack space with 10 inches (254mm) depth. Mounting the unit using four screws with washers will prevent marring of the front panel. PVC or nylon washers are appropriate. Please install the unit away from heat sources, such as vents and radiators, and in rooms with adequate ventilation. Ensure that air can circulate freely behind, beside, and above the unit.
